We are looking for a proactive, detail-driven, and hands-on HR Business Partner to join our fast-paced, high-growth company. In this role, you will play a key part in shaping and elevating the employee experience across our teams in Switzerland, Germany, and the US. As a trusted partner to leadership and employees alike, you will help build and scale HR operations that are seamless, compliant, and people-centric--supporting every stage of the employee lifecycle.

#

What you will do



Own and lead the end-to-end payroll strategy and execution across Switzerland, Germany, and the US, partnering with external providers to ensure precision, timeliness, and full regulatory compliance. Oversee global HR data integrity by maintaining employee records and systems at the highest standard of compliance -- particularly with respect to Swiss labor law, GDPR, and cross-border obligations. Shape and evolve compensation and benefits frameworks in partnership with Finance and Leadership, driving data-informed decisions that enhance competitiveness and employee value. Actively contribute to the talent acquisition effort, delivering a first-class candidate experience. + Lead the onboarding and offboarding experience globally,ensuring processes are consistent, professional, and aligned with company culture and compliance standards. Manage the employee lifecycle changes, continuously improving core HR processes such as internal mobility, international relocations, contract management, and leave tracking. Act as a regional HR operations lead, collaborating across functions, locations, and time zones to align practices, optimize systems, and embed scalable processes that support rapid growth. Be a key contributor of our future HR foundation, contributing to the design of global frameworks, best practices, and tools that support a world-class people experience at scale #

Who you are



You bring 5+ years of experience in HR operations, ideally in a multi-country, high-growth tech or scale-up environment. You have deep expertise in Swiss labor law and social insurance systems--this is essential. You are organized, detail-oriented, and comfortable managing multiple priorities with precision. You thrive in fast-paced, evolving environments and are energized by ownership and autonomy. You have excellent interpersonal skills and can collaborate effectively across cultures and departments. Experience with US HR practices is a strong plus. You are fluent in English and French (spoken and written); German is a plus. #

Our hiring process consists of the following phases:

Application




We will review your application and get back to you as soon as possible.

Culture interview




In this 30-45 online minutes interview, we will get to know you, understand what is important for you and introduce the company.

Technical interviews




This stage consists of several interviews. Depending on the position, it will include a code challenge, a home project and/or an online technical interview.

Assessment day




It is important for us to meet you in person. The final phase is the assessment day which is on-premises and lasts around 3 hours. You will meet your future colleagues, have a technical and people discussion.

Offer




We believe you will be a great fit to our team and would look forward to having you. We will give you a call to explain our offer and answer your questions.
